Robertsbridge is a large rural village in East Sussex within the civil parish of Salehurst & Robertsbridge and located about 12 miles north of Hastings.

The largest of the three settlements in the parish, Robertsbridge, owes its existence to the founding of a Cistercian Abbey in the 12th century.

The 14th and 15th centuries seem to have been particularly prosperous and have left a legacy of many timber framed houses in the village centre.
